William Melby Obituary

Melby, William T. "Bill" Of Waukesha, passed away peacefully on Fri., Aug. 29, 2014, surrounded by his family at the Virginia Health and Rehabilitation Center, at the age of 85 years. Bill worked for the VA Hospital for over 30 years as a grounds maintenance and laundry worker until his retirement. He will be sadly missed by his children, Mark and Cynthia "Cindy", both of Waukesha, his sisters, Helen (Joseph) Adams of Arizona and Pat Kocher of Waukesha. He is further survived by other relatives and many friends. He is preceded in death by his wife, Lila, parents, brother, Robert, and nephew, Curt. The visitation for Bill will be held on Fri., Sept. 5, at St. Mark's Evangelical Lutheran Church, 424 Hyde Park Ave., Waukesha, WI from 9:00 AM until the time of the Elk's Lodge of Sorrow service at 11:00 AM, with his funeral service immediately following. Burial with Military Honors will immediately follow the service at Prairie Home Cemetery, Waukesha.
